Как функционируют базы данных и серверы

Как функционируют базы данных и серверы

Современные цифровые службы работают благодаря связи двух важнейших элементов. Машины обслуживают запросы клиентов и осуществляют расчеты. Базы данных сохраняют сведения в организованном виде. Постижение правил деятельности способствует понять в принципах работы vavada casino цифровых сервисов и программ.

Почему за каждым порталом и сервисом находится невидимая инфраструктура

Клиенты замечают только оболочку приложения или веб-страницы. За графической обёрткой скрывается запутанная техническая организация. Серверное оборудование находится в дата-центрах и гарантирует непрерывную функционирование сервиса. Системы хранения информации включают миллионы записей о пользователях, операциях и содержимом.

Архитектура исполняет критически значимые операции. Она выполняет входящие требования от тысяч юзеров параллельно. Компоненты системы проверяют полномочия доступа и охраняют конфиденциальную сведения. вавада казино координирует сотрудничество между различными блоками программы. Без прочной технологической основы невозможно разработать устойчивый виртуальный продукт.

Что такое машина и зачем он необходим цифровому решению

Сервер является собой машину с большой скоростью, который выполняет обращения клиентских аппаратов. Системное софт контролирует доступом к средствам и делит загрузку. вавада казино отвечает за механизмы работы программы и связь с системами сведений. Без серверной части невозможна работа современных онлайн-служб.

Как база данных содержит информацию и способствует быстро ее отыскивать

База данных упорядочивает данные в таблицы, документы или схемы. Структурированное хранение обеспечивает моментально извлекать нужные сведения. vavada casino использует особые алгоритмы для ускорения доступа к данным.

Результативность функционирования обеспечивается разными инструментами:

  • Индексы формируют маркеры на постоянно требуемые данные
  • Кэширование записывает востребованные требования в памяти
  • Партиционирование разделяет объёмные таблицы сегменты фрагменты
  • Репликация дублирует информацию на несколько машин

Грамотная организация системы сокращает период ответа и увеличивает скорость приложения.

Что совершается, когда пользователь загружает ресурс или приложение

Клиентское устройство отправляет обращение на сервер через сеть. Требование включает информацию о запрашиваемой веб-странице или команде. Машина изучает запрос и определяет необходимые данные для реакции.

Платформа подключается к базе для получения нужных записей. vavada casino производит поиск по заданным критериям и возвращает данные. Машина обрабатывает информацию и формирует веб-страницу или JSON-ответ. Итоговый результат доставляется на гаджет юзера. Браузер или приложение показывает сведения на дисплее. Весь цикл длится фрагменты секунды при корректной конфигурации.

Взаимодействие между сервером, базой данных и клиентским UI

Клиентский UI является визуальную компонент сервиса. Кнопки и формы отправляют запросы на серверную часть. Сервер выступает мостом между пользователем и базой информации. Он обрабатывает требования и создаёт обращения к информации.

вавада извлекает требуемую сведения из таблиц. Машина конвертирует итоги в вид для пользовательского программы. Сведения передаются в интерфейс для показа. Многоуровневая организация разделяет функции между компонентами. Такое деление ускоряет проектирование и обслуживание продукта. Каждый уровень обновляется автономно от других частей.

Почему сведения следует не лишь сохранять, а правильно структурировать

Хаотичное размещение информации влечёт к замедленной функционированию системы. Выборка требуемой данных среди миллионов элементов отнимает значительное срок. Правильная архитектура повышает получение и уменьшает трафик на технику.

Нормализация исключает повторение и экономит дисковое место. Связи между таблицами поддерживают целостность данных. вавада сохраняет целостность информации при параллельных изменениях. Индексирование главных столбцов создает оперативные маршруты получения. Грамотная организация базы увеличивает надежность и скорость всего сервиса.

Реляционные и нереляционные хранилища данных: в чем разница на реальности

Реляционные системы структурируют данные в таблицы со фиксированной структурой. Отношения между таблицами гарантируют целостность сведений. Язык SQL обеспечивает осуществлять многоуровневые команды и соединять информацию из множественных баз.

Нереляционные решения задействуют динамические схемы организации. Документоориентированные платформы записывают информацию в JSON-структурах. Графовые базы заточены для обработки со соединениями между элементами.

вавада казино выбирается в зависимости от требований системы. Реляционные подходят для операционных платформ с строгой организацией. Нереляционные обеспечивают масштабируемость и гибкость схемы сведений.

Как обращения позволяют получать нужную данные из репозитория

Команды составляют собой инструкции для выборки или изменения информации. Язык SQL позволяет определять условия поиска и отбора элементов. Платформа устанавливает оптимальный способ выполнения операции.

Ключевые виды операций с сведениями:

  • Выборка данных по указанным критериям
  • Внесение дополнительных данных в таблицы
  • Модификация текущих данных
  • Стирание устаревшей информации

vavada casino ускоряет выполнение запросов с посредством индексов. Многоуровневые запросы объединяют сведения из множества таблиц. Агрегатные методы вычисляют итоги и усреднённые показатели. Корректно построенные команды повышают извлечение данных.

Роль API в передаче информацией между системами

API является софтверный механизм для сотрудничества между системами. Интерфейс определяет правила обмена данными и схемы передачи сведений. Приложения используют API для извлечения возможностей внешних программ.

REST API работает через HTTP-протокол и задействует типовые способы команд. Клиент посылает обращение с параметрами. Сервер обрабатывает обращение и возвращает данные в формате JSON. вавада отдаёт сведения через API для внешних сервисов.

Протоколы дают интегрировать платежные системы, карты и социальные платформы. Инженеры создают модульные программы с связью через API. Такой метод облегчает масштабирование системы.

Почему быстродействие сервера воздействует на работу всего сервиса

Время реакции машины определяет быстроту открытия страниц и исполнения команд. Замедленная обработка запросов снижает результативность. Каждая лишняя секунда задержки повышает долю уходов.

Производительность техники сказывается на объём одновременно обслуживаемых команд. Слабая мощность процессора формирует очереди и замедления. Оперативная память лимитирует размер сохраняемых сведений.

Улучшение алгоритмов улучшает результативность функционирования. Производительный сервер обеспечивает удобное работу с приложением. Скорость инфраструктуры влияет на удовлетворенность клиентов и эффективность продукта.

Как серверы обрабатывают с огромным объёмом юзеров

Рост пользователей порождает возросшую нагрузку на систему. Отдельный машина не способен обрабатывать миллионы обращений синхронно. Платформы используют множественные подходы для распределения трафика.

Горизонтальное расширение добавляет новые машины. Балансировщик распределяет поступающие обращения между серверами. Каждый сервер выполняет часть потока. Вертикальное масштабирование наращивает силу техники.

Объединения функционируют как целостная архитектура и обеспечивают отказоустойчивость. При отказе единственной сервера остальные продолжают обслуживать пользователей. Корректная архитектура позволяет выполнять растущий поток без снижения производительности.

Распределение загрузки

Разделение команд между несколькими серверами вавада избегает переполнение архитектуры. Балансировщик оценивает моментальную загруженность серверов и направляет трафик на менее свободные узлы. Динамическое подключение серверов выполняется при росте количества пользователей. Архитектура масштабируется в соответствии от актуальной нужды в процессорных средствах.

Кэширование и разделение обращений

Кэш записывает часто запрашиваемые информацию в скоростной памяти. Повторные запросы к данным не предполагают обращений к хранилищу. Распределённый кэш находится на ряде узлах для роста размера. CDN предоставляет неизменяемый материал из соседних к юзеру узлов. Такие инструменты снижают трафик на главную архитектуру и повышают отклик платформы.

Сохранность информации: оборона, запасные копии и контроль входа

Охрана информации предполагает комплексного способа на всех слоях архитектуры. Кодирование сведений блокирует незаконный доступ при перехвате трафика. Механизмы защиты вавада казино гарантируют приватность передачи сведений.

Платформа управления доступа сдерживает права клиентов в соответствии от роли. Аутентификация проверяет достоверность пользовательских профилей. Регулярное создание резервных дубликатов оберегает от потери информации при сбоях.

Копии хранятся на изолированных узлах или в виртуальных хранилищах. Программное копирование производится по графику. Механизмы возврата обеспечивают быстро вернуть работоспособность платформы.

Что происходит при авариях и как платформы восстанавливаются

Аппаратные аварии появляются по множественным основаниям: поломка аппаратуры, баги приложений, переполнение канала. Инструменты наблюдения контролируют состояние компонентов и сигнализируют о неполадках. Автоматические инструменты активируют процедуры возврата.

Ключевые этапы восстановления дееспособности:

  • Обнаружение проблемы через мониторинг
  • Перенаправление нагрузки на дублирующие серверы
  • Возврат данных из бэкапов
  • Ликвидация поломки

Репликация сведений на ряд машин гарантирует постоянство деятельности. При отказе единственного узла архитектура задействует запасные бэкапы. Время реанимации обусловлено от структуры инфраструктуры.

Почему хранилища данных и серверы продолжают основой виртуального мира

Всякий современный виртуальный сервис предполагает стабильного размещения и выполнения сведений. Машины vavada casino осуществляют вычисления и организуют деятельность программ. Базы данных гарантируют оперативный вход к записям. Прогресс технологий не исключает фундаментальные правила организации. Понимание работы системы позволяет создавать результативные и гибкие решения.

Leave a Reply

Your email address will not be published. Required fields are marked *